要显示为附加度量的季度的最后一个值

2020-08-25 20:42发布

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好,

我有业务要求将最近一次测量的月度值显示为该时间段的Qtr值

年份V1 V2 V3

012019 1000 1100 1200

022019 2000 2100 2200

032019 3000 3100 3200

042019 4000 4100 4200

052019 5000 5100 5200

062019 6000 6100 6200

现在,我在这里为日期维创建了hierachyt,通过它可以获取Qtr值,同时在SAC中将其显示为交叉表时,我想再显示一列为V4,其值将是该qtr的上个月值

如下

年份V1 V2 V3 v4

012019 1000 1100 1200 3000

022019 2000 2100 2200 3000

032019 3000 3100 3200 3000

042019 4000 4100 4200 6000

052019 5000 5100 5200 6000

062019 6000 6100 6200 6000

尝试计算出的维数和聚合异常,但不起作用

请提供相同的建议

这也是交叉表,因此面临多重挑战,SAC中交叉表报告的任何指导或参考点?

         点击此处--->   EasySAP.com群内免费提供SAP练习系统(在群公告中)

加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)


大家好,

我有业务要求将最近一次测量的月度值显示为该时间段的Qtr值

年份V1 V2 V3

012019 1000 1100 1200

022019 2000 2100 2200

032019 3000 3100 3200

042019 4000 4100 4200

052019 5000 5100 5200

062019 6000 6100 6200

现在,我在这里为日期维创建了hierachyt,通过它可以获取Qtr值,同时在SAC中将其显示为交叉表时,我想再显示一列为V4,其值将是该qtr的上个月值

如下

年份V1 V2 V3 v4

012019 1000 1100 1200 3000

022019 2000 2100 2200 3000

032019 3000 3100 3200 3000

042019 4000 4100 4200 6000

052019 5000 5100 5200 6000

062019 6000 6100 6200 6000

尝试计算出的维数和聚合异常,但不起作用

请提供相同的建议

这也是交叉表,因此面临多重挑战,SAC中交叉表报告的任何指导或参考点?

付费偷看设置
发送
8条回答
Nan4612
1楼 · 2020-08-25 21:34.采纳回答

您好,

您可以使用建模器中的限制公式来实现此目标。

从下面的屏幕快照中可以看到,"上个月的值"列为3000/对于所有行,均为6000。

 RESTRICT([V1],[d/MntQtrTxt_3a6y4w03w2] = current(" Quarter")。last(" Month",1))

Doze时光
2楼-- · 2020-08-25 21:24

感谢Narashimann K S

一周热门 更多>